Understanding Your Feelings and the Relationship

  • Do you feel a genuine connection? Reflect on whether you share interests, values, and a mutual understanding with your partner.
  • Are you comfortable around him? Comfort and ease are signs of a healthy foundation for taking the next step.
  • Have you noticed signs of reciprocation? Look for clues like frequent communication, flirtatious behavior, or shared plans.
  • What are your intentions? Clarify whether you're interested in a serious relationship or exploring your feelings.

Benefits of Asking Your Boyfriend Out

  • Shows Confidence: Taking the initiative demonstrates self-assurance and can boost your self-esteem.
  • Clarifies Your Feelings: It helps you understand where you stand and what your partner might feel.
  • Deepens Your Connection: Expressing your feelings can foster intimacy and trust.
  • Prevents Missed Opportunities: Sometimes, waiting too long can lead to missed chances or misunderstandings.

Potential Challenges and Considerations

  • Fear of Rejection: An inherent concern, but remember that rejection is a part of life and not a reflection of your worth.
  • Relationship Dynamics: Consider whether your current relationship is at a stage where this step is appropriate.
  • Timing: Ensure you choose a good moment where both of you are relaxed and receptive.
  • Expectations: Be prepared for any response and have realistic expectations.

How to Handle it


If you've decided to ask your boyfriend out, approaching the situation thoughtfully can make all the difference. Here are some tips on how to handle it:

1. Choose the Right Moment

  • Pick a time when both of you are relaxed and not preoccupied with other stressors.
  • A private setting is often best to have an honest and comfortable conversation.
  • Avoid rushed moments or times when he's busy or distracted.

2. Be Genuine and Clear

  • Express your feelings honestly without overthinking or trying to be overly clever.
  • Use simple language like, “I really enjoy spending time with you and I’d love to see where this could go.”
  • Share your intentions openly—whether you're looking for something casual or serious.

3. Prepare for Various Outcomes

  • Rejection is possible, but remember it's not the end of the world. Respect his feelings and give him space.
  • If he reciprocates, celebrate the moment and discuss how to move forward together.
  • If unsure about his feelings, consider having an open dialogue to understand each other's perspectives better.

4. Maintain Confidence and Positivity

  • Confidence can be attractive, but authenticity is more important.
  • Even if the answer isn't what you hoped for, thank him for his honesty and remain positive.
  • Use the experience as an opportunity to learn more about yourself and what you want in a relationship.

5. Follow Up Thoughtfully

  • Give him time to process the conversation if needed.
  • Continue to be yourself and nurture your connection without making things awkward.
  • Whether the outcome is positive or not, show grace and maturity in your response.
